General Practices in the Training Industry
Typically, training providers have a cancellation policy that outlines:
- Full Refund: Often granted if cancellation occurs well in advance e.g., 7-14 days before the course.
- Partial Refund/Credit: May be offered for cancellations made closer to the course date e.g., within 3-7 days, or a percentage of the fee might be retained.
- No Refund: Common for very late cancellations e.g., within 24-48 hours or no-shows, as resources instructors, venue would have been allocated.
- Transfers: The ability to transfer a booking to another person or a different date, often with a small administrative fee or free of charge, depending on the notice.
